Order
ORDER Requiring Plaintiff to file Fed. R. Civ. P. 7.1 Disclosure. Fed. R. Civ. P. 7.1(a)(2) requires that in "an action in which jurisdiction is based on diversity under 28 U.S.C. § 1332(a), a party or intervenor must, unless the court orders otherwise, file a disclosure statement." The statement must "name--and identify the citizenship of--every individual or entity whose citizenship is attributed to that party." Accordingly, Plaintiff shall file a Rule 7.1 disclosure on or before 7/9/2026. IT IS SO ORDERED. Signed by Magistrate Judge Gwynne E. Birzer on 6/25/2026. (This is a TEXT ENTRY ONLY. There is no.pdf document associated with this entry.)(rel)
